I am running Plesk 8.1.0 and like to update using the updater.

There are 4 releases:
- plesk 8.1.0
- plesk 8.1.1
- plesk 8.2.0
- plesk 8.2.1

When clicking on 8.1.0 or 8.1.1 I get the error:
Error: The ports collection found in your system is outdated.
It provides the portupgrade utility version 2:2.2.2-4; however, a version 2.2.2.0 or later is required for installation of the product.

When clicking on 8.2.0 or 8.2.1 I get the error:
Error: Can't copy '/usr/ports/tmp_extract_ports_MI0CzM/sw-cp-server-1.0.0/local/etc/make.conf' to '/usr/local/etc/make.conf': source file not exists
Errors just before:
- Can't install make.conf template to /usr/local/etc/make.conf
.

How can I update plesk?
